Hale Ocak is a scholar working on Electronic, Optical and Magnetic Materials, Spectroscopy and Organic Chemistry. According to data from OpenAlex, Hale Ocak has authored 68 papers receiving a total of 638 indexed citations (citations by other indexed papers that have themselves been cited), including 52 papers in Electronic, Optical and Magnetic Materials, 41 papers in Spectroscopy and 38 papers in Organic Chemistry. Recurrent topics in Hale Ocak's work include Liquid Crystal Research Advancements (52 papers), Molecular spectroscopy and chirality (27 papers) and Surfactants and Colloidal Systems (18 papers). Hale Ocak is often cited by papers focused on Liquid Crystal Research Advancements (52 papers), Molecular spectroscopy and chirality (27 papers) and Surfactants and Colloidal Systems (18 papers). Hale Ocak collaborates with scholars based in Türkiye, Germany and France. Hale Ocak's co-authors include Belkız Bilgin‐Eran, Carsten Tschierske, Marko Prehm, Fatih Çakar, Özlem Cankurtaran, Ferdane Karaman, Jan P. F. Lagerwall, Stefan Schymura, Ute Baumeister and Mustafa Okutan and has published in prestigious journals such as Chemical Communications, Journal of Materials Chemistry and Chemistry - A European Journal.
